    Description

    These quesadillas are great for using up leftovers! This recipe makes 2 quesadillas.


    Ingredients

    Scale
    • 1 Tablespoon olive oil
    • 1 cup leftover Farmers Market Hash
    •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
    • 4 taco size flour tortillas

    Instructions

    1. Heat a large skillet up over medium
    2. Add 1 Tablespoon of olive oil to the hot skillet
    3. Place a tortilla in the skillet and add 1/4 cup of cheddar cheese
    4. Top the cheese with 1/2 cup of the Farmers Market Hash
    5. Sprinkle another 1/4 cup of cheese on top of the vegetables and top everything with another tortilla
    6. Cook for 2 minutes, then flip and cook another 2 minutes
    7. Repeat the process with the remaining ingredients to make a second quesadilla

    Notes

    Feel free to add more oil to the skillet between batches
